UK PM May: Important Parliament abides by 2016 referendum result

"It is important Parliament abides by 2016 referendum result rather than talking about holding a second referendum," British Prime Minister Theresa May told the House of Commons. 

The British pound seems to be hurt by the PM's latest remarks with the GBP/USD pair dropping below the 1.32 mark. Furthermore, the 10-year UK Bond yield dropped below the 1% mark for the first time since September 2017.
